Sorry, there was a problem. Please try again later.Yes, you would still keep your saves. The subscription to Plus ending would mean no longer having the perks of the cloud backup. The only time it wouldn't work is if you were playing the vanilla version of a game on PS+, but swapped to the physical release of the GOTY edition, though in some cases it may still work.
